    Wunderkind, the AI-driven performance marketing solution, has shared the findings of its 2024 CMO State of the Union Report. According to this study, 97% of UK retail marketing teams have adopted AI but many are not leveraging its full potential. In a press release, Wunderkind revealed the top five AI uses: data collection (73%), marketing design (72%), marketing deployment to engage customers (58%), improving site experience (45%), and improving written marketing copy (41%).

    WASHINGTON D.C., DC — Hurricane Helene is affecting flights to and from Hampton Roads, but if you or someone you know is impacted by flight changes, you may be able to take advantage of a new refund policy implemented by the Department of Transportation. Starting Oct. 28, airlines must automatically issue refunds if any flight is "seriously delayed" or cancelled for any reason, including weather.

    WPP and Google Cloud will collaborate to ‘create better campaigns that resonate with consumers in a deeper way’ by integrating Google’s Gemini models with WPP Open, WPP’s AI-powered marketing operating system. As announced today on the keynote stage at Google Cloud Next, Google Cloud’s gen AI tools will be used with WPP’s proprietary marketing and advertising data as part of the collaboration.
